Crash games merit a special mention because their mechanics differ from typical casino fare. A multiplier increases from 1x and crashes at a random point. You withdraw before the crash to lock in your win. The tension is real, and a round goes on anywhere from a few seconds to over a minute. I spotted the provably fair hash system displayed on‑screen, letting technically inclined players check each round’s integrity. That kind of transparency is important in a market where UK players increasingly anticipate proof of fairness beyond a licensing badge.

Live Roulette Versions and Stake Levels
Roulette Européenne dominates the range, which serves UK players because the single‑zero wheel carries a lower house edge than American double‑zero alternatives. I noticed speed roulette rounds resolving every 25 seconds, while immersive roulette offered slow‑motion ball drops and multiple camera angles. Bet limits varied from 10p on inside straight‑up numbers to £2,000 on even‑money outside bets, based on the table. Auto‑roulette wheels run without a presenter, ideal to those who enjoy a purely mechanical rhythm.
Real Blackjack and Side Bet Options
Traditional seven‑seat blackjack tables constitute the backbone, but I also spotted Infinite Blackjack with unlimited seats and four optional side bets such as Perfect Pairs and 21+3. The dealer stands on all 17s, which aligns with standard UK‑friendly rules. Blackjack pays 3:2, not the inferior 6:5 some operators try to slip in. I verified this across three different tables. Insurance pays 2:1 as expected. The bet‑behind feature enables you to wager on another player’s hand when seats are full – a practical option during Friday night peaks.
